The maximum amount for this kind of loan ranges as high as 85% to 90% of the purchase price, up to $5 million, with a down payment equaling 10% to 15%. Unlike home loans, which are commonly issued for terms of up to 30 years, commercial real estate loans often last only five or 10 years. With a traditional mortgage, its possible to borrow up to the full value of your home (depending on the specific loan program), for an LTV of 100%. Key takeaway: If you are unable to qualify for a bank term loan, you may be able to apply for an SBA loan. While this means that loan payments are much lower than if they had to be fully paid off in five or 10 years, it also means the borrowers will be left with a balance thats due at the end of their loan term, at which time borrowers will have to refinance that balance or pay it off in a lump sum. Should you be turned down for a traditional commercial mortgage, a government-backed SBA (Small Business Administration) loan would be a viable next optionin fact, being rejected for a standard bank loan is one of the prerequisites for an SBA loan.
